Product Overview & Official Specifications
\nThe ecobee Smart Thermostat Enhanced Wi‑Fi Alexa HomeKit Google is an Energy Star‑certified unit designed for 90 % of residential HVAC systems. It combines a 3.5‑inch capacitive touchscreen, built‑in Alexa, and a radar occupancy sensor in a compact 5 × 5 × 2 inch housing.
\n| Specification | Detail |
|---|---|
| Model | ecobee Smart Thermostat Enhanced |
| Connectivity | Wi‑Fi 2.4 GHz, Bluetooth Low Energy |
| Voice Assistants | Alexa built‑in, Google Assistant, Apple HomeKit |
| Energy Savings | Up to 26 % annually (independent testing) |
| Compatibility | 90 % of HVAC systems – single‑stage, 2‑stage heat/cool, heat‑pump (no auxiliary) |
| Power Extender Kit (PEK) | Included – eliminates need for existing C‑wire |
| Display | 3.5‑inch capacitive touchscreen, 480 × 320 px |
| Power | 120‑240 V AC (via PEK) or 24 V HVAC wiring |
| Warranty | 3 years limited |
| Price (USD) | 97.10 |

\nInstallation Experience & Compatibility
\nWe installed the thermostat in a 2018 Ranch‑style home with a 24 V single‑stage furnace. Using the included Power Extender Kit, we bypassed the missing C‑wire – a process that took **45 minutes** from wall removal to app pairing. The step‑by‑step video on ecobee’s site matched the actual wiring colors (R, C, Y, G). The only hiccup was a legacy HVAC board that required a jumper to accommodate the PEK’s 24 V feed; a simple screwdriver fix.

Frequently Asked Questions
\n- \n
- Is a C‑wire required? \n
- Not for most installations. The Power Extender Kit provides the necessary power using existing 24 V wires. \n
- Can I control the thermostat when I’m away from home? \n
- Yes – the Ecobee app works over cellular data, and you can also use Alexa or HomeKit from any internet‑connected device. \n
- Does the radar sensor work through walls? \n
- The radar detects motion within a 20‑ft radius and can see through most interior walls, but solid concrete or metal barriers block it. \n
- What HVAC systems are incompatible? \n
- Multi‑stage heat pumps, systems with proprietary control boards, and units that require a separate humidifier controller. \n
- How does the thermostat affect my energy bill? \n
- In our 6‑month test the home saved an average of $124 on heating/cooling, a 23% reduction versus a static 72 °F schedule. \n
- Is the thermostat compatible with Apple HomePod? \dd>Yes – full HomeKit support means you can control it via HomePod, Apple Watch, or iPhone.\n
- What is the warranty? \n
- Three‑year limited warranty covering defects in materials and workmanship. \n
- Can I add more sensors? \n
- Up to 32 additional ecobee remote sensors can be paired for whole‑home temperature balancing. \n
